The process by which neurons transmit information is fundamentally reliant on the generation and propagation of electrical signals. This electrochemical event, often referred to as an action potential, allows for communication between nerve cells. A neuron at rest maintains a polarized state; however, upon receiving sufficient stimulation from other neurons or sensory inputs, it undergoes rapid depolarization, leading to a transient reversal of the membrane potential. This reversal creates an electrical impulse that travels down the axon towards its terminals. For instance, the perception of pain involves specialized sensory neurons that, upon stimulation, initiate this process, sending signals to the brain where the sensation is interpreted.

This mechanism is crucial for all aspects of behavior and cognition. From basic reflexes to complex thought processes, the nervous system relies on the precise and efficient transmission of information via these electrochemical events. Understanding this process is foundational to comprehending a wide range of psychological phenomena. Historically, the study of these signaling mechanisms has evolved from early observations of electrical activity in animal tissues to sophisticated neurophysiological techniques that allow for the monitoring and manipulation of individual neurons. Advances in this area have led to significant breakthroughs in the treatment of neurological and psychiatric disorders.
